Steak ’n Shake announced Wednesday that it will contribute $1,000 to "Trump Accounts" for the children of its employees. "Steak 'n Shake pledges to support our employees' children with a $1,000 match to [Trump Accounts] for every child born between 2025 and 2028," the company wrote. "Steak 'n Shake has benefited from our country's prosperity, and we are committed to giving back to our communities and our country." President Trump launched the Trump Accounts initiative on Wednesday and encouraged U.S. companies to contribute to employees' family accounts, according to Reuters.
